By Noah Kunin, Senior Political Correspondent 6/30/09 In a midday ruling, the Minnesota Supreme Court rejected Former Senator Norm Coleman's appeal to overturn the decision by the three judge Election Contest trial court that Al Franken won the the 2008 Senate Election in Minnesota. Coleman, in a humble concession speech, (which The UpTake was not allowed to film) said the process has gone far enough. This video is Senator-Elect Al Franken's response, from his home in Minneapolis, MN. While Senator-Elect Franken will be the 60th Democrat in the US Senate, he says it's more important that he will be the "2nd Senator from Minnesota". He is expected to be sworn in next week. less
